What is the first step to take if you suspect food contamination?

When you suspect food contamination, the most appropriate first step is to notify your supervisor. This is crucial because supervisors are typically responsible for managing food safety protocols and can take immediate and appropriate action to address the issue. They have the authority to assess the situation, evaluate the potential risks, and implement measures to protect consumers, which may include removing the suspected food items, conducting a deeper investigation, or informing health authorities if necessary.

While checking the sell-by date, documenting the incident, and removing the food from sale are also important steps in handling a food contamination concern, they should follow the initial notification of a supervisor. The supervisor's awareness allows for a coordinated and effective response to prevent further risk and to ensure that all actions are in compliance with food safety regulations and procedures.
